diff options
author | Thomas Martitz <kugel@rockbox.org> | 2009-11-15 17:44:13 +0000 |
---|---|---|
committer | Thomas Martitz <kugel@rockbox.org> | 2009-11-15 17:44:13 +0000 |
commit | f80a6ddeae7f27ff14adeb80990a1eefe1ce6c90 (patch) | |
tree | ba1d87796324571224e97eac0f44993ae1c9079a /apps | |
parent | a1bc3401f1c65524ded556f131283b8864ac3733 (diff) | |
download | rockbox-f80a6ddeae7f27ff14adeb80990a1eefe1ce6c90.tar.gz rockbox-f80a6ddeae7f27ff14adeb80990a1eefe1ce6c90.zip |
Fix crash when selecting statusbar: custom in the menus without having a valid sbs loaded.
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@23635 a1c6a512-1295-4272-9138-f99709370657
Diffstat (limited to 'apps')
-rw-r--r-- | apps/gui/statusbar-skinned.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/apps/gui/statusbar-skinned.c b/apps/gui/statusbar-skinned.c index a3778ba175..d53f465116 100644 --- a/apps/gui/statusbar-skinned.c +++ b/apps/gui/statusbar-skinned.c | |||
@@ -135,7 +135,7 @@ void sb_skin_set_state(int state, enum screen_type screen) | |||
135 | { | 135 | { |
136 | sb_skin[screen].sync_data->do_full_update = true; | 136 | sb_skin[screen].sync_data->do_full_update = true; |
137 | int skinbars = sb_skin[screen].sync_data->statusbars; | 137 | int skinbars = sb_skin[screen].sync_data->statusbars; |
138 | if (state) | 138 | if (state && loaded_ok[screen]) |
139 | { | 139 | { |
140 | skinbars |= VP_SB_ONSCREEN(screen); | 140 | skinbars |= VP_SB_ONSCREEN(screen); |
141 | } | 141 | } |